Chienmortbb Posted 5 hours ago Posted 5 hours ago Is there a common connector used by all standards and makes of keyboards? Quote
Woodinblack Posted 2 hours ago Posted 2 hours ago In general most keyboards will have one (or two if stereo) ¼" jack sockets. Quote
nilebodgers Posted 1 hour ago Posted 1 hour ago Some low-end electric pianos only have a headphone socket. Plugging headphones in mutes the internal speakers, so a stereo jack to 2x mono jack adaptor allows even those to be connected to a PA. Quote
